SARAJEVO, Dec 23 (Hina) - The Archbishop of Sarajevo, cardinal
Vinko Puljic, and assistant bishop Pero Sudar on Thursday released
a Christmas message to Bosnia's Catholic faithful calling on them
to forgive and reconcile in order to celebrate the incoming
Christian jubilee year in a dignified manner.
"We cannot and must not fail to remind of the human and religious
duty to give to another what is theirs and to return to our
patrimony. This was and remains a demand of God's law," read the
message.
The two dignitaries reminded of the fact that almost no Croats at
all were returning to the Posavina area in northern Bosnia despite
the fact that prior to the war they had plenty of riches there.
"By calling on to you to return to your homes, to your patrimony and
your homeland (...) we do not call on you to join any or anybody's
human and certainly not inhuman plans. We as bishops (...) call on
and encourage you, your own men in your own country, to stay true to
the missive of God's children," the message, among else, said.
